Definitions of thermotropism word
- noun thermotropism oriented growth of an organism in response to heat. 1
- noun thermotropism the directional growth of a plant in response to the stimulus of heat 0
- noun thermotropism any positive, or negative, movement or growth of a plant or sessile animal toward, or away from, a source of heat 0

Origin of thermotropism
First appearance:
before 1885 One of the 21% newest English words
First recorded in 1885-90; thermo- + -tropism
